Integral 1100 Words You Need Week 12 Day 2

Integral 1100 Words You Need Integral 1100 Words You Need /ˈɪn.tɪ.grəl/ (adj) necessary and important as a part of, or contained within, a whole, essential, vital, fundamental, primary, central, rudimentary, inherent: I can’t give you the “10 guaranteed steps to a winning first chapter.” What I can do is highlight the three integral components found in almost every successful opening. He's an integral part of the team and we can't do without him. Bars and terrace cafés are integral to the social life of the city. Antonyms unimportant Parts of Speech Adv: integrally French: intégrale Farsi: انتگرال، اصلی
